well I did it I went hunting for the first time. I saw 6 birds on the way to the ranch 3 big toms, I hiked a total of 4-5 miles and saw one bird as it flew away and six birds on the way home. I chased the one up a large hill to come up with nothing. So I headed deeper into the property to set up. I called & called to try and locate a bird, with no results. So I hiked some more finding nothing. So I hiked back out to try another spot. Which I did. I found a nice hillside where it looked like some turkeys had been, saw some droppings. I set up again, calling and listening, calling and listening. I heard a crow reply so I kept calling, then I heard something different. Sounded like a turkey but I wan't sure. I listened then let out a few more clucks & yelps. Then silence, I never saw him so I couldn't say what is was for sure. I sat there for another 10 mintues or so then hiked back out looking and listening. Since I had a 3+ hour drive home I dicided to call it a day. So I went home empty handed but I'm hoping to go again in two weeks. Wish me luck.

Oh almost forgot. On the drive home I almost hit a hen on the two lane. Isn't that ironic. Don't see squat while hunting but had to try not to kill one driving home empty handed.
